Abstract
HP's i-community project at Kuppam in AP, was one of the company's e-inclusion initiatives. These initiatives were taken up in order to bridge the digital divide by providing access to information and communication technology (ICT) to an increasing number of people across the globe. The Kuppam i-community project aimed to make Kuppam a self-sustaining economy through the creation of appropriate technology innovations for the local community. HP tried to carry what it learnt in Kuppam to other parts of India and outside India. The case details the planning that HP undertook to execute the project. The case also indicates the role of partnerships in the success of the Kuppam i-community project. The case ends with an assessment of how HP was able to generate stakeholder value through its engagement at Kuppam.
